Employment and Labour Law

The Firm also has extensive experience in employment and labour law. Our services in this are include;

  • Drafting and reviewing employment contracts
  • Advising on key legal issues under the employment and labour institutions Act such as termination, sick pay, probation, suspension, redundancy, working hours, annual leave and summary dismissal
  • Advising on legal issues under other labour statutes such as national Social Security Act, Trade Unions Act, the Workmen’s Compensation Act and the occupational Safety, and Health Act.
  • Employer-Employee disputes resolution including liaising with labour officers at the Ministry and the trade unions to come to an amicable settlement.
  • Court representation in employment and labour law matters such as summary dismissal, suspension, termination and restructuring issues such as redundancy, retrenchment and severance pay.
